Sand the surface using fine-grit sandpaper and remove any remnants. Fill scrapes, holes, and gouges with leather putty using a leather repair kit. Sand the area again and remove any leftover putty. Apply several layers of leather colorant.
Auto Body Shop Dent Repair: If the dent is large or involves paint damage, its best to take it to an auto body shop where they will likely use techniques like body filler and hammering to restore your car to its original condition. Keep in mind that this method will take more time and cost more money than PDR.

Clean the area: With a soft cloth and a mild leather cleaner, clean the peeling area to remove debris, dust, and dirt. Apply adhesive: Choose a specially designed, flexible adhesive for leather repairs and apply a small amount to the peeling edges as well as the backing material. Press into place and hold until set.
